The distance from Bowman Field (LOU) to Lennart Meri Tallinn Airport (TLL) is 4621 miles or 7436 kilometers or 4013 nautical miles.

How long does it take to travel from Louisville ( United States ) to Tallinn ( Estonia )?

A one-way nonstop (direct) flight between Louisville and Tallinn takes around 10 hours 37 minutes.
Estimated flight time from Bowman Field, Louisville, United States to Lennart Meri Tallinn Airport, Tallinn, Estonia is 10 hours 37 minutes under avarage conditions. Your actual flying time may vary depending on wind direction/speed or weather conditions. This calculation does not include the departure and landing times of the aircraft. Why should you arrive 3 hours before international flight? Flyers who are traveling to an international destination should arrive at the airport earlier than domestic flyers. This is because international flights can have additional check-in requirements, like passport verification, that need to be completed before you receive your boarding pass.
